Living in the Haw River Area
Haw River, NC sits along the Haw River waterway in the central part of Alamance County. The town has direct access to I-40 and NC-49, making it a practical base for commuters heading toward Burlington, Greensboro, Chapel Hill, or Durham. Downtown Burlington provides shopping, dining, and entertainment options within a short drive. Major employers in the broader Alamance County region include Labcorp, Alamance Regional Medical Center, and several manufacturing operations. The Haw River Trail and Cedarock Park offer outdoor recreation nearby for residents who spend time outside the office.
